I believe, although I have never tried it, that the easiest way to go back is to make use of a time machine backup.
It might be worth while waiting for 10.11.2. Apple were asking beta testers to test USB. I have no idea though whether there will be a solution in 10.11.2.
I am currently experimenting with using BitPerfect in conjunction with iTunes. There are a lot of options though so it will be a while before I have any idea whether it is helping.
I did finally get rid of the 'Dumping Gesture Focus Records' messages - it appears to have been a problem with switchresx, some software I was using to get extra resolution on my virtual screen. It took me a while to remove all traces of it but now I no longer have those messages. The distortion was still present afterwards though.
